    • A LEVEL SHIFTER AND A METHOD FOR SHIFTING VOLTAGE LEVEL

    • A level shifter comprises a first control switch (207) for connecting an output terminal to a first supply voltage (VDDH) to set an output signal to be high, and a second control switch (208) for connecting the output terminal to a signal ground (GND) to set the output signal to be low. The level shifter comprises a pre-charging switch (210) for connecting the output terminal to the first supply voltage, and an input gate circuit (211) for controlling an ability of an input signal to control the second control switch. The level shifter comprises a keeper circuit (212) for controlling the first control switch based on the output signal. The first control switch is controlled with the first supply voltage when the output signal is low, and with a second supply voltage that is between the first supply voltage and the signal ground when the output signal is high.
